Home Alone catapulted Macaulay Culkin to superstardom and thirty years on is still (probably) the best-loved Christmas film of all time.

For the Culkin family, however, the film was apparently a Christmas miracle in its own right. In an appearance on the Ray D’Arcy show legendary Irish actress Brenda Fricker, who plays the ‘pigeon lady’ in the Christmas classic, revealed that she became friendly with Macauley’s mum Patricia on set.

According to the actress, Patricia shared that prior to Macaulay landing the part in Home Alone, the family of nine were ‘so poor’ that they couldn’t afford basic appliances.
